(****)

(* The writing logic for basic types is copied from [lib/deriving_json]. *)

let write_string buffer s =
Buffer.add_char buffer '"';
for i = 0 to String.length s - 1 do
match s.[i] with
| '"' -> Buffer.add_string buffer {|\"|}
| '\\' -> Buffer.add_string buffer {|\\|}
| '\b' -> Buffer.add_string buffer {|\b|}
| '\x0C' -> Buffer.add_string buffer {|\f|}
| '\n' -> Buffer.add_string buffer {|\n|}
| '\r' -> Buffer.add_string buffer {|\r|}
| '\t' -> Buffer.add_string buffer {|\t|}
| c when Poly.(c <= '\x1F') ->
(* Other control characters are escaped. *)
Printf.bprintf buffer {|\u%04X|} (int_of_char c)
| c when Poly.(c < '\x80') -> Buffer.add_char buffer s.[i]
| _c (* >= '\x80' *) ->
(* Bytes greater than 127 are embedded in a UTF-8 sequence. *)
Buffer.add_char buffer (Char.chr (0xC2 lor (Char.code s.[i] lsr 6)));
Buffer.add_char buffer (Char.chr (0x80 lor (Char.code s.[i] land 0x3F)))
done;
Buffer.add_char buffer '"'

let write_float buffer f =
(* "%.15g" can be (much) shorter; "%.17g" is round-trippable *)
let s = Printf.sprintf "%.15g" f in
if Poly.(float_of_string s = f)
then Buffer.add_string buffer s
else Printf.bprintf buffer "%.17g" f

let write_int64 buffer i =
let mask16 = Int64.of_int 0xffff in
let mask24 = Int64.of_int 0xffffff in
Printf.bprintf
buffer
"[255,%Ld,%Ld,%Ld]"
(Int64.logand i mask24)
(Int64.logand (Int64.shift_right i 24) mask24)
(Int64.logand (Int64.shift_right i 48) mask16)

external custom_identifier : Obj.t -> string = "caml_custom_identifier"

let rec write b v =
if Obj.is_int v
then Printf.bprintf b "%d" (Obj.obj v : int)
else
let t = Obj.tag v in
if t <= Obj.last_non_constant_constructor_tag
then (
Printf.bprintf b "[%d" t;
for i = 0 to Obj.size v - 1 do
Buffer.add_char b ',';
write b (Obj.field v i)
done;
Buffer.add_char b ']')
else if t = Obj.string_tag
then write_string b (Obj.obj v : string)
else if t = Obj.double_tag
then write_float b (Obj.obj v : float)
else if t = Obj.double_array_tag
then (
Printf.bprintf b "[%d" t;
for i = 0 to Obj.size v - 1 do
Buffer.add_char b ',';
write_float b (Obj.double_field v i)
done;
Buffer.add_char b ']')
else if t = Obj.custom_tag
then
match custom_identifier v with
| "_i" -> Printf.bprintf b "%ld" (Obj.obj v : int32)
| "_j" ->
let i : int64 = Obj.obj v in
write_int64 b i
| id -> failwith (Printf.sprintf "Json.output: unsupported custom value %s " id)
else failwith (Printf.sprintf "Json.output: unsupported tag %d " t)

let to_json v =
let buf = Buffer.create 50 in
write buf v;
Buffer.contents buf
